Key Responsibilities: Acquisition Experience: Provide Acquisition Program Management support designed to assist various product teams in developing and drafting acquisition documentation including, but not limited to:  Acquisition Strategies and Plans Acquisition Program Baselines Test and Evaluation Master Plans System Engineering Plans Life Cycle Sustainment Plans Policy Experience: Apply in-depth knowledge of IC and agency level policy along with a wide range of analytical measurement skills to assist product teams with developing, maintaining, and coordinating Milestone Decision Authority acquisition packages for Milestone approval. Serve as a subject matter expert in Acquisition, aiding in educating the workforce and tracking evolving Acquisition policy. Documentation Experience: Develop, draft, provide, and update documentation for acquisition programs to include all documentation required for program Milestone events (MDD, MS A, MS B, MS C, Full Rate Production, Type Classification/Material Release, etc.). Critical Thinking: Apply in-depth knowledge of publications, acquisition policy and critical thinking skills to assist product teams with developing, maintaining, and coordinating decision packages (e.g., Corporate Review Boards, Milestone B, Type Classification, Materiel Release) for approval. Software Experience: Utilize collaboration software (e.g., Microsoft SharePoint, Global Electronic Approval Routing System) in order to maintain, route, track, and update documentation. Support Experience: Support program personnel with programmatic related actions including:  preparation of Program Reviews, Decision Briefs, Quad Charts, and Program Procurement and RDT&E Forms. Requirements Experience: Provide support to Combat Development community, as required, and assist with the development/update of requirements documents for programs to include: Analysis of Alternatives (AoA) Initial Capabilities Document (ICD) Capability Development Document (CDD) Directed Requirements Operational Needs Statements (ONS) Work Environment: Location: On-Site Travel Requirements: Minimal 0-20% Working Hours: Standard Qualifications: Required: Security Clearance:  Active TS/SCI with a polygraph Education: Bachelor’s degree in business or accounting Experience: 7 years of related experience Acquisition Experience: Management level military or acquisition experience preferred, specifically DAWIA Level II or III in Program Management.
